Commit Graph

18 Commits

Author SHA1 Message Date
二叉树树
d05a597777 ci: 添加并更新GitHub Actions部署配置
删除旧的部署配置文件并添加新的配置,使用固定CNAME替换环境变量
2026-01-22 18:20:55 +08:00
二叉树树
08c3153f43 ci: 更新GitHub Actions部署配置并调整.gitignore
删除旧的deploy.yml文件,添加新的deploy.yml-nouse配置文件
在.gitignore中添加.git目录忽略规则
2026-01-22 18:20:36 +08:00
二叉树树
6bf5cb0e6a ci: 将部署工作流名称改为中文描述
将GitHub Actions工作流名称从英文"Build and Deploy"改为中文"构建并发布到page分支",便于中文团队理解
2026-01-22 18:20:36 +08:00
二叉树树
50f648d53a ci(workflows): 添加并发控制以取消进行中的部署
当同一工作流被多次触发时,自动取消之前的运行以避免资源冲突
2026-01-22 18:20:35 +08:00
二叉树树
24a2c5613b ci: 添加GitHub Actions部署工作流并删除旧文件
添加新的部署工作流配置文件,包含pnpm安装、Node.js设置、依赖安装、构建和部署到gh-pages分支的步骤。同时删除旧的未使用的部署配置文件。
2026-01-22 18:20:16 +08:00
二叉树树
d81ae73da7 del depoly.yml 2026-01-11 00:58:39 +08:00
二叉树树
b018873638 ci(workflow): 移除部署提交信息中的SHA值 2026-01-09 13:19:08 +08:00
二叉树树
055be24bab ci(workflow): 在部署配置中添加提交消息和SHA参数 2026-01-09 13:17:24 +08:00
二叉树树
ba076d81db ci(workflow): 更新部署工作流以使用pnpm和Node.js 20
- 添加pnpm安装步骤并指定版本9
- 配置Node.js 20环境并启用pnpm缓存
- 将npm命令替换为pnpm等效命令
2026-01-09 02:41:24 +08:00
二叉树树
c30d626267 ci: 添加GitHub Actions部署工作流并删除旧文件
添加新的部署工作流配置,包含构建和部署步骤到gh-pages分支
删除不再使用的旧部署配置文件
2026-01-09 02:39:25 +08:00
二叉树树
26a0ec5734 ci: 关闭GitHub CI 2025-12-18 08:29:04 +08:00
二叉树树
376ebbae5a ci(workflow): 添加部署工作流的写入权限
添加 contents: write 权限以允许工作流推送更改
2025-11-24 18:58:29 +08:00
二叉树树
d7ccc71a84 ci: 添加 GitHub Actions 部署工作流
添加用于构建和部署到 gh-pages 的 CI 工作流配置,在 main 分支推送时自动触发
2025-11-24 18:52:12 +08:00
afoim
eca9d79fc3 ci: 删除不再使用的 GitHub Actions 部署工作流文件 2025-07-21 17:24:23 +08:00
deno-deploy[bot]
41d5f29977 [Deno Deploy] Update .github/workflows/deploy.yml 2025-07-21 02:20:14 +00:00
deno-deploy[bot]
46f7e11678 [Deno Deploy] Update .github/workflows/deploy.yml 2025-07-21 02:12:51 +00:00
deno-deploy[bot]
4c31a1d746 [Deno Deploy] Update .github/workflows/deploy.yml 2025-07-21 02:11:42 +00:00
deno-deploy[bot]
560158a6f6 [Deno Deploy] Add .github/workflows/deploy.yml 2025-07-21 02:06:54 +00:00